Late Free Throws by Wildcats Sink Golden Eagle Men 63-62

Larry Brown

(Crookston, Minn.)- Wayne State College's Vontrell Seroyer hit a pair of free throws with three seconds remaining in the game as the Wildcats held on for a 63-62 Northern Sun Intercollegiate Conference (NSIC) Men's Basketball victory over the University of Minnesota, Crookston tonight in Wayne, Neb.

The Golden Eagles held a slim 26-24 halftime lead before Wayne State College outscored U of M,
Crookston 39-36 in the second half to take home the NSIC victory.

The Wildcats were led by Brad Starken who scored 19 points (4-11 from the field) with four rebounds. Ben Tasa scored 16 points (5-8 from the field) with four rebounds. Seroyer added 11 points (3-4 from the field).

U of M, Crookston's Larry Brown (Jr, F, St. Paul, Minn.) scored a game-high 25 points (10-19 from the field) with six rebounds. Almir Krdzalic (So, G, Sioux Falls, S.D.) scored 13 points (5-8 from the field) and Adam Hendricks (Sr, F, Watertown, Minn.) added 12 points (4-7 from the field).

Wayne State College improves to 12-13 overall and 81-3 in the NSIC. The Golden Eagles fall to 7-18 overall and 3-18 in the NSIC.

U of M, Crookston closes out the 2010-2011 season at Augustana College on Saturday, February 26 at 6 p.m.
